  • A restaurant employee threw a plate at another employee at 8:45 p.m. Sunday at 115 S. Elliott Road, according to Chapel Hill police reports.
  • Someone stole three copper down spouts between 5 a.m. and 11 a.m. Friday at 213 E. Franklin St., according to Chapel Hill police reports. The spouts were valued at $200 total, reports state.
  • Someone committed vandalism by clogging a toilet with tampons and pouring out detergent at 11:02 a.m. Thursday at 304 E. Franklin St., according to Chapel Hill police reports.
  • Someone made entry into an apartment and caused $15 of damage to a black cabinet at 2:19 a.m. Saturday at 506 N. Columbia St., according to Chapel Hill police reports.
